GWDL- Vacuum Hot Press Furnace


ItemSpecification
ApplicationWidely used for production and experimentation in ceramics, metallurgy, electronics, glass, chemicals, machinery, refractories, new-material development, special materials and building materials.
Door arrangementFront + side opening doors
Control accuracy±1 °C; furnace uniformity ±3 °C
OperationProgrammable PID, self-tuning, auto heat-up, dwell and cool-down; no operator required. Optional PC link for remote start / stop / pause / curve programming / data storage / historical curves (free software).
Heating rate1 °C h⁻¹ – 40 °C min⁻¹ adjustable
Energy savingImported fibre chamber, high thermal-shock resistance
Furnace casingPrecision powder-coated, corrosion / acid / alkali resistant; air-cooled double wall keeps shell near ambient
SafetyDual-loop protection for over-temperature, over-pressure, over-current, broken thermocouple, power failure, etc.
Max. temperature1200 °C
Control range80 – 1200 °C
ThermocoupleK-type, 0 – 1320 °C
Chamber sizeØ 200 mm × 200 mm H (overall height ≤ 1.8 m)
Heating elementsSilicon-carbide rods, vertically mounted on both sides
Temperature accuracy±1 °C (integrated circuit, no overshoot)
Temperature uniformity±5 °C
Heating rate range1 °C h⁻¹ – 20 °C min⁻¹
Furnace structureCNC machined, polished, pickled, phosphated, powder-coated, dual-colour finish; oxidation & corrosion resistant
CoolingAir-cooled double wall with guided baffles; conductive parts kept below oxidation temperature
Press capacity200 t
Pressure controlDigital manual set-point; auto-pressurisation to preset value
Press typeElectric precision hydraulic press
Pressure displayDigital, unit N
Ram strokeAdjustable
Dwell functionHigh-quality imported solenoid valve; excellent pressure holding
Door seal3–4 tapered soft-seal steps with elastic high-temperature gaskets to accommodate thermal expansion
Mould/dieSupplied by customer
InsulationThree-layer: alumina fibre blanket + alumina fibre board + alumina polycrystalline fibre board; >80 % energy saving vs. old-style furnaces
RefractoryHigh-purity alumina–zirconia fibre board
Shell temperature<45 °C during long-term operation
Protection functionsDual-loop control & protection: over-shoot, under-shoot, broken thermocouple, phase loss, over-voltage, over-current, over-temperature, current feedback, soft start
Control modeClosed-loop thyristor (phase-shift or zero-cross) output; voltage, current or power continuously adjustable; constant-V / constant-I / constant-P operation; inner current loop, outer voltage loop
Display parametersReal-time temperature, segment number, segment time, remaining time, output power %, voltage, current
Push-buttonsImported, >100 000 cycles, LED indicator
Curve programmingIntelligent temperature & pressure controller with data logging and historical curves
Program segments30 per curve; also 14×2, 9×3 or 5×5 curves; multiple curves storable & selectable
PC interfaceComputer can control and display temperature / pressure curves
AccessoriesTwo sets of press rods, 1 crucible tong, 1 pair high-temperature gloves
Warranty1 year on furnace; heating elements excluded
PrecautionsMax. heat/cool rate 10–20 °C min⁻¹; micro-cracks after use are normal (repair with alumina coating); no corrosive gases (S, Na) without prior notice; place in dry, ventilated area
